* Police arrest a suspect with counterfeit currency of Rs. 3.5 million
Fri, Mar 10, 2023, 12:51 pm SL Time, ColomboPage News Desk, Sri Lanka.

Mar 10, Colombo: The Police Special Task Force says that a person was arrested with a stock of counterfeit currency notes amounting to 3.5 million rupees and a sharp weapon in Devi Puram area of Pudukuduiruppu.

Police Special Task Force have seized 700 notes of Rs. 5000 denomination, a computer and a color printer along with the arrest of the individual.

The suspect was arrested during a raid conducted on a tip off received by the officers of the Police Special Task Force Mullaitivu Camp . The police said that this is the largest cache of fake currency notes found so far.

According to the police, 570 currency notes bearing the number R/ 253673053 and 114 currency notes bearing the number R/ 247444625 are among the fake money.

The 40-year-old suspect, a resident of Trincomalee area, is scheduled to be produced before the Mullaitivu Magistrate’s Court today (10).
